The cause of frequent urination should be identified, and patients with chronic kidney disease, heart failure, or undergoing dialysis should follow the fluid targets set by their medical team.","sponsorship_disclosure":null,"affiliate_disclosure":null,"commerce_disclosure":null,"author":{"name":"Injoys Editorial Team","url":"https://injoys.com/ko/about"},"key_points":["If dehydration reduces circulating blood volume, blood flow to the kidneys may decrease, increasing the risk of acute kidney injury.","The amount of water consumed affects urine volume and urination frequency, but frequent urination may also be caused by impaired kidney concentrating ability, diabetes, bladder disorders, medications, and other factors.","Even for healthy people, neither a uniform amount of water intake nor drinking water before bed without regard to individual needs is recommended.","If you have chronic kidney disease, heart failure, edema, hyponatremia, or are receiving dialysis, do not increase your fluid intake on your own; follow the limits set by your medical team.","Prompt medical attention is needed if urine output decreases sharply or severe dehydration, shortness of breath, edema, or changes in consciousness occur."],"content_markdown":"Adequate hydration is necessary to maintain blood volume and circulation and to help the kidneys regulate waste products and electrolytes. However, this does not mean that everyone should drink large amounts of water for kidney health. The appropriate amount varies depending on current kidney function, heart health, medications, weather, and activity level, and some patients may instead need to restrict fluids.\n\n## How Hydration Affects the Kidneys\n\nThe kidneys receive blood, filter out waste products, and regulate fluid volume, electrolytes, and acid-base balance. If body fluid levels decrease because of diarrhea, vomiting, high fever, excessive sweating, or insufficient fluid intake, circulating blood volume and blood pressure may fall. This can also reduce blood flow to the kidneys, increasing the risk of acute kidney injury.\n\nDrinking water alone cannot treat kidney disease or necessarily help eliminate all waste products more effectively. Kidney perfusion is affected not only by hydration but also by blood pressure, heart function, bleeding, infection, and medications.\n\n### Situations Requiring Greater Caution About Dehydration\n\n- Spending extended periods in hot environments or sweating heavily during exercise\n- Persistent vomiting, diarrhea, high fever, or loss of appetite\n- Being older and less able to sense thirst or drink water independently\n- Using diuretics or having increased urine output due to high blood sugar\n- Having a history of kidney disease or acute kidney injury\n\nBecause older adults may have a reduced thirst response, thirst alone is not a reliable guide for fluid intake. Family members or caregivers should also monitor access to beverages, changes in urination, dizziness, lethargy, and confusion.\n\n## Will Drinking Less Water Resolve Frequent Urination?\n\nReducing water intake may temporarily decrease urine output, but it does not address the cause of frequent urination. Excessive restriction can create a risk of dehydration. Conversely, because the amount of water consumed generally affects urine output and urination frequency, it should not be assumed that frequent urination is almost entirely unrelated to fluid intake.\n\nWhen the kidneys’ ability to concentrate urine declines, a person may produce large amounts of dilute urine or urinate frequently at night. This can occur in some cases of chronic kidney disease, but urine output may instead decrease when kidney dysfunction is advanced. This is why kidney function cannot be assessed based on urination frequency alone.\n\n### Other Causes of Frequent and Nighttime Urination\n\n| Possible cause | Clues to check |\n|---|---|\n| Increased intake of water, caffeine, or alcohol | More frequent urination after intake, with relatively large amounts of urine |\n| Diabetes or high blood sugar | Severe thirst, large amounts of urine, weight changes, fatigue |\n| Urinary tract infection | Painful urination, urinary urgency, lower abdominal discomfort, fever |\n| Overactive bladder | Sudden, difficult-to-control urge to urinate and frequent passage of small amounts |\n| Outflow obstruction such as an enlarged prostate | Weak urine stream, feeling of incomplete emptying, delayed urination |\n| Medications such as diuretics | Increased urination associated with medication timing |\n| Sleep apnea or leg swelling | Snoring, daytime sleepiness, evening leg swelling, and nighttime urination |\n| Reduced kidney concentrating ability | Persistent dilute urine, nighttime urination, or large amounts of urine |\n\nIf symptoms persist, rather than indiscriminately reducing fluid intake, it is useful to keep a record for several days of when and what you drink, the approximate amount, urination times, nighttime urination, and accompanying symptoms, and present it during a medical visit.\n\n## Principles for Drinking the Right Amount of Water for You\n\nThere is no single amount of water intake that applies to all healthy adults. Water contained in food and beverages other than water also counts toward total fluid intake. Requirements vary according to body size, activity level, temperature, pregnancy or breastfeeding, health conditions, and medications.\n\nThe following principles may be helpful.\n\n1. Drink water when you feel thirsty, but if you are older or have a reduced sense of thirst, check your hydration status at regular intervals.\n2. If fluid loss has increased because of heat, exercise, fever, diarrhea, or vomiting, replenish fluids more carefully than usual.\n3. Rather than forcing yourself to drink a large amount of water at once, spread your intake throughout your waking hours.\n4. Use urine color only as a reference indicator. Pale yellow urine generally suggests that hydration may be adequate, but vitamins, medications, foods, and medical conditions can also change its color.\n5. If a healthcare professional has instructed you to restrict fluids, do not change your intake based only on thirst or urine color.\n\n### Is It Necessary to Drink Water Before Bed?\n\nA glass of water before bed is not necessary for everyone. If you have nighttime urination, drinking a large amount immediately before sleep can disrupt sleep and increase the risk of falls. It is reasonable to distribute fluid intake evenly throughout the day and adjust evening intake according to thirst and guidance from healthcare professionals.\n\nBefore and after exercise, fluids should be replenished according to the temperature, duration and intensity of exercise, and sweat loss. Drinking water before meals is also an optional habit, not a rule that must be followed to protect the kidneys.\n\n## When Drinking Large Amounts of Water Can Be Dangerous\n\nIf any of the following apply, do not increase your fluid intake on your own; confirm the target set by your healthcare team.\n\n- Being on dialysis or having markedly reduced urine output\n- Having been advised to restrict fluids and sodium because of advanced chronic kidney disease\n- Having heart failure, cirrhosis, or severe swelling\n- Having been diagnosed with hyponatremia or being at high risk for it\n- Having a condition that affects water excretion, such as an antidiuretic hormone disorder\n\nDrinking far more water than the body can excrete within a short period can dilute the sodium in the blood. Headache, nausea, severe weakness, confusion, and seizures may be warning signs of severe hyponatremia.\n\nFor patients receiving hemodialysis, fluid targets are determined by considering weight gain between dialysis sessions, residual urine output, blood pressure, and swelling. Individual guidance from the dialysis care team and dietitian takes priority over general fluid intake recommendations found online.\n\n## What to Manage Along With Hydration\n\nKidney health cannot be managed through water alone.\n\n- Keep blood pressure and blood sugar appropriately controlled.\n- Avoid smoking and engage in physical activity suited to your condition.\n- Reduce excessive intake of processed and salty foods.\n- Do not use medications that may affect the kidneys, such as anti-inflammatory pain relievers, for extended periods without medical guidance.\n- If you have chronic kidney disease, set targets for protein, sodium, potassium, and phosphorus based on test results and the stage of treatment.\n\nNot every patient with kidney disease needs to uniformly restrict potassium or phosphorus. Unnecessary restrictions can lead to nutritional imbalances, so intake should be adjusted based on blood tests and nutritional assessment.\n\n## An Easily Overlooked Risk: Dehydration and Medications on Sick Days\n\nOn days when vomiting, diarrhea, or high fever makes it difficult to eat and drink, the combined effects of dehydration and medications may increase the risk of acute kidney injury. Diuretics, some blood pressure medications, diabetes medications, and nonsteroidal anti-inflammatory drugs may need to be reviewed separately depending on fluid status and kidney function at the time.\n\nHowever, stopping prescribed medications on your own can create other risks. If difficulty eating food or drinking water continues, contact the prescribing provider or a pharmacist to confirm how to take your medications and whether testing is needed. It can also be helpful to ask in advance during routine visits what to do with each medication if vomiting or diarrhea occurs.\n\n## Signs That Require Medical Attention\n\nThe following symptoms should not be dismissed as merely a matter of fluid intake habits.\n\n- A sudden major decrease in urine output or almost no urine\n- Persistent severe thirst, dizziness, confusion, or lethargy despite drinking water\n- Shortness of breath, sudden weight gain, or swelling of the face or legs\n- Blood in the urine, severe flank pain, painful urination, or fever\n- Persistent large amounts of urine and severe thirst\n- Nighttime or frequent urination that continually interferes with sleep and daily life\n\nSevere symptoms such as a sudden decrease in urine output, shortness of breath, changes in consciousness, or seizures require prompt medical evaluation.","content_html":"\u003cp\u003eAdequate hydration is necessary to maintain blood volume and circulation and to help the kidneys regulate waste products and electrolytes.
